Alec's eyes widened at the figure of his younger brother, who now lay completely still. Dead. Alec vaguely felt Izzy cling to his sweater, crying and her nails digging into his sleeve. Jace was standing behind Alec, leaking silent tears. Alec's parents stood against a pillar, Robert somewhat supporting Maryse. 

"One of you needs to come forwards and say the final words," the person doing Max's funeral ceremony said sadly. No one moved. Alec knew that his family was counting on him. Alec stepped forwards and looked at Max's small face in the coffin. The words hurt to say. But he said it. None of his family would. He had to be the big brother like always. "Ave atque vale, Max Lightwood." Hail and farewell, Max Lightwood.

As soon as the words came out of his lips, Izzy had sprinted off and Jace had silently left. Even though Alec's throat burned and even though each breath was like inhaling sand, Alec went over to his parents, still not crying. "Mother," Alec said and Robert released his hold on her. She collapsed against Alec's chest. With a nod, Alec's father left, leaving Alec to act as the pier supporting their whole family.

"Shush, mother," Alec said as calmly as he could. Slowly, he led her away from Max's coffin and towards their house in Idris. They found it soon enough and Maryse went to her room, wobbling slightly. Alec headed to his own bedroom and fell on the bed. He told himself to not cry. He had to hold it together for the sake of everyone. He had to be strong.

Alec did not sleep. He tossed and turned and finally got out of bed, the duvets falling on the floor. Alec took off, not knowing where to go. He couldn't go back to bed. He couldn't be a strong brother if Izzy or Jace needed to cry. He could only run in a random direction before stopping, almost instinctively.

Magnus was arranging his bed, the duvets firmly tucked in to stop them from falling everywhere. And then there was a knock. This was Idris, the homeland of Shadowhunters. Magnus could not ignore the knock. In silk pyjama shorts and a short-sleeved, thin T-shirt, Magnus headed downstairs and opened the door. It was Alec Lightwood. His not-yet-official boyfriend.

"Alexander..." Magnus said. Magnus knew about Max's death and he also knew that this was not the time for teases. "Look, Magnus," Alec began, "I know our relationship hasn't been great the past few days and I know that it's my fault. But right now, I have no where else to go. Max is dead and I've been strong for my family. But I can't anymore, Magnus. Tell me to go away and I will. But please, I - I need to cry."

Magnus gasped. This sight of Alec was incredibly painful to see. Quickly, with a gentle touch on Alec's arm, Magnus led him to the couch and made Alec sit down. Alec obliged and Magnus sat down next to him. With and arm around Alec's back, Magnus guided the Shadowhunter towards him. Alec leaned in, as if grief had tired him out too much to even protest. Burying his face in the crook of Magnus' neck, Alec cried. 

Alec's heart-wrenching sobs stopped eventually and Alec looked up. Magnus slid his fingers into Alec's hair and stroked back his dark curls. "I'm sorry," Alec finally said, "I'll leave." Magnus shook his head. "No, Alec, you don't need to go. We can talk about our relationship later, but right now, stay here. All your tears are pointless if you have no one to share them with," Magnus said and with defeat, Alec leaned into Magnus, his head pillowed on Magnus' chest.

"It hurts so much, Magnus," Alec said and Magnus wound his fingers into Alec's. "I know," Magnus said and he did know. "Grief is an emotion that never goes away, Alexander. It might get easier, but nothing will heal it. The best medicine for grief is someone for you to share it with. And I'll be that person, at least for now," Magnus said and Alec gratefully nodded. 

Alec did not cry anymore but he did not move away from Magnus' comforting and loving embrace. "I'm sorry about our relationship," Alec whispered. "Shush, let's not talk about that now," Magnus said and pulled Alec closer. 

"Whatever happens with our relationship," Magnus told Alec, "I'll always be here for you. Whether that is because you need a shoulder to cry on or because you need someone to share your joys with. I'm never going to leave you." Alec nodded against Magnus' chest and held onto Magnus' words and embraces as the sky turned to warm shades of pink and orange and yellow. 

A new day was being crafted as was hope in Alec's grieving heart. Maybe Magnus would never leave him. Maybe they had many beautiful years together. Maybe their future was as bright as the sun and the stars. Maybe everything would be alright.
